Step 12a:; A solution of acid 49 (50 mg, 0.125 mmol) in CH2C12 (2 mL) was treated with oxalyl chloride (100 muL, 1.16 mmol). After 20 min, the reaction mixture was concentrated in vacuo, diluted with CH2CI2 (1 mL) and treated with Et3N (130 muL, 1.20 mmol) followed by (+/-)-1,4-diazabicyclo[4.4.0]decane (140 mg, 1.0 mmol). After 18 h, the reaction mixture was diluted with saturated aqueous NH4CI and extracted with CH2CI2 (2x). The combined organic layers were washed with saturated aqueous NaHC03, dried over MgS04 and concentrated in vacuo. Preparative TLC (0.5:4.5:95 NH40H/MeOH/CH2CI2), afforded Example 40 (42.0 mg, 65%) as a yellow oil. Example 40: LCMS (ES): time 3.45 min, m/z 520.3 (M+H+).
